Wood window service encompasses a range of professional offerings aimed at maintaining, repairing, and restoring wooden windows in residential and commercial properties. These services often include tasks such as window frame repairs, sash replacement, reglazing, and refinishing to improve both the appearance and functionality of wood windows. Skilled technicians assess the condition of existing wood frames and sashes, addressing issues like rot, warping, or damage caused by moisture and age. Properly performed wood window services can help extend the lifespan of the windows, ensuring they remain secure, functional, and visually appealing.
One of the primary problems addressed by wood window services is deterioration due to exposure to the elements. Over time, wooden frames can develop rot, cracks, or warping, which can compromise the window’s structural integrity and energy efficiency. Additionally, issues such as broken or damaged sashes, cracked glass panes, or failing hardware can hinder proper operation and insulation. By repairing or replacing damaged components, these services help improve the window’s performance, reduce drafts, and prevent further deterioration, ultimately contributing to a more comfortable indoor environment.

Replacement Costs - Replacing a wood window typ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size and style. Custom or high-end windows may cost more, potentially exceeding $1,200 each.
Repair Expenses - Repairing wood windows can cost between $150 and $600 per window, covering tasks like sash replacement or frame restoration. The exact cost depends on the extent of damage and required materials.
Installation Fees - Professional installation of new wood windows generally falls between $200 and $500 per window. Factors influencing cost include window type and complexity of the installation process.
Material and Finish Costs - The price for materials and finishes, such as custom stains or paints, can add $50 to $200 per window. These options influence the overall cost of wood window services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
